About the 01282 dialling code

01282 is the UK area code for Burnley and the surrounding Lancashire area, listed in Ofcom’s National Telephone Numbering Plan. When a UK landline calls you and the number begins +44 1282 the originating exchange is most likely physically located in or near Burnley. Numbers in this code are allocated to UK communications providers in 1,000- or 10,000-number blocks; the table below shows which Range Holder Ofcom assigned each block to.

The 01282 code uses standard UK landline call charging: from a UK landline or mobile, the call is billed at the rate set by the caller’s own provider, with most consumer tariffs bundling UK-to-UK landline minutes into a monthly inclusive allowance. It is a geographic number under the Ofcom numbering plan, which means the recipient pays nothing to receive the call, and the caller pays a normal landline rate regardless of where in the UK they are dialling from. International callers should drop the leading zero and dial +44 1282 followed by the local number.

01282 numbers can be reached as a UK consumer landline, used by a small business operating from Burnley, allocated to a national contact-centre that wants a Burnley-presenting CLI, or provisioned to a VoIP service whose subscriber lives anywhere in the UK. Because the same code can fan out to such different real-world callers, the dialling code on its own is rarely enough to identify who is calling. The combination of (a) the Ofcom Range Holder for the specific block, (b) the public web reputation surfaced by the AI internet check, and (c) the call’s context (time of day, whether you were expecting a call, what they ask for) is what actually answers who called me from 01282?

Of those visible blocks, 45% are in active Allocated status; the rest are a mix of Designated (earmarked for a specific use but not yet released), Reserved (held back from the general pool), Quarantined (recently freed and not yet eligible for re-issue), and Free (available for re-allocation). The mix matters when you’re trying to identify a caller: a number sitting inside an Allocated 01282 block is in active service with a UK customer, whereas a number claimed to be from a Designated or Reserved block almost certainly isn’t the genuine origin and points instead at a spoofed CLI worth treating with caution.

By number family, the visible 01282 blocks are mostly geographic (01 / 02) (100%) — a useful sanity check, because a geographic code should be dominated by geographic ranges, and any large non-geographic share would be a sign the block boundaries are worth a closer look.

Best practice when a 01282 call comes in

  • Cross-reference the digits against the Range Holder column below — a call presenting a 01282 CLI that doesn’t reconcile to one of the UK-licensed providers listed is the first amber flag.
  • Treat the prefix as one signal, not the whole story. UK numbers are portable, and any geographic code can be CLI-spoofed through an offshore VoIP gateway, so the 01282 root only narrows the field of likely callers.
  • Paste the exact digits into the lookup form above for a live AI internet check — if a 01282 number has been logged on consumer scam-reporting forums, that surfaces alongside the Range Holder record.
  • If a 01282 caller pressures you for payment details, account credentials or remote-access permission, hang up. Find the official number on the organisation’s website or a recent statement and ring back yourself rather than trusting the incoming CLI.

How do I dial a 01282 number from abroad?

Dial your country’s international access prefix (00 from most of Europe, 011 from North America), then 44, then the 01282 number with the leading zero dropped. For example a Burnley 01282 number would be reached as +44 1282-XXX-XXXX. The leading zero used inside the UK is a national-significant prefix and is replaced by the +44 country code when calling internationally.

What's the difference between 01282 and a mobile number?

01282 is a geographic dialling code anchored on Burnley; numbers in this range are landlines (or VoIP services that have been allocated a geographic number). UK mobile numbers all start with 07 and are not tied to any geographic area.
